Most routine leak detection jobs in Stone Mountain, GA, typically cost between $250 and $600. Projects involving more accessible leaks or standard complexity generally fall within this range.
For high-quality workmanship, extensive, or hard-to-reach leaks potentially involving advanced equipment, premium leak detection services can range from $601 to $5000 per job.
Yes, many plumbers will charge a diagnostic fee to locate the leak. This fee is often between $75 and $150 and may be applied to the total cost if you proceed with their repair services.
Plumbers often conduct pressure tests to find leaks in pipes. This process involves the use of a water metre to apply controlled pressure to plumbing systems. If the pressure drops, a plumber can confirm a suspected leak.
Key factors that increase leak detection costs include the complexity and location of the leak (e.g., hidden, hard-to-reach, or underground), the need for specialized equipment, and the amount of time required to pinpoint the leak. Emergency services will also typically cost more.
